+// return false if drawable is rigged and:
+// - a linked rigged drawable has a different spatial group
+// - a linked rigged drawable face has the wrong draw order index
+bool check_rigged_group(LLDrawable* drawable)
+{
+ if (drawable->isState(LLDrawable::RIGGED))
+ {
+ LLSpatialGroup* group = drawable->getSpatialGroup();
+ LLDrawable* root = drawable->getRoot();
+
+ if (root->isState(LLDrawable::RIGGED) && root->getSpatialGroup() != group)
+ {
+ llassert(false);
+ return false;
+ }
+
+ S32 last_draw_index = -1;
+ if (root->isState(LLDrawable::RIGGED))
+ {
+ for (auto& face : root->getFaces())
+ {
+ if ((S32) face->getDrawOrderIndex() <= last_draw_index)
+ {
+ llassert(false);
+ return false;
+ }
+ last_draw_index = face->getDrawOrderIndex();
+ }
+ }
+
+ for (auto& child : root->getVObj()->getChildren())
+ {
+ if (child->mDrawable->isState(LLDrawable::RIGGED))
+ {
+ for (auto& face : child->mDrawable->getFaces())
+ {
+ if ((S32) face->getDrawOrderIndex() <= last_draw_index)
+ {
+ llassert(false);
+ return false;
+ }
+ last_draw_index = face->getDrawOrderIndex();
+ }
+ }
+
+ if (child->mDrawable->getSpatialGroup() != group)
+ {
+ llassert(false);
+ return false;
+ }
+ }
+ }
+
+ return true;
+}
